Главни Технологија 10 најпопуларнијих програмских језика данас

10 најпопуларнијих програмских језика данас

Ваш Хороскоп За Сутра

Програмери су данас веома тражени - њихова течност у језику кодирања је непроцењива. Познавање различитих програмских језика није нимало паметно за инжењере, али основно разумевање језика може бити од користи свима, чак и ако не желите да постанете главни програмер. Схватање општег разумевања кодирања може вам помоћи да унајмите посао према вашим пословним потребама, боље комуницирате са инжењерима у свом тиму и спречите непријатне неспоразуме (Руби није драгуљ, а Јава није изврсна шоља кафе ). Уз то, с високим платама зарадјеним за кодирање, можда бисте желели да то размотрите као будући потез у каријери! Па, шта треба да знате?

Марк Хармон се разводи

Ево 10 најпопуларнијих програмских језика:

1. Јава

Јава је најбољи избор као један од најпопуларнијих програмских језика, који се користи за изградњу апликација на серверу за видео игре и мобилне апликације. Такође је суштинска основа за развој Андроид апликација, што је чини омиљеном многим програмерима. Са својом ВОРА мантром (пишите једном, покрените било где), дизајниран је да буде преносив и сретно се покреће на више софтверских платформи. Први пут сам почео да програмирам Јава сервере давне 1999. године - заправо је било тако узбудљиво написао неколико књига о томе . Јава је свачији пријатељ!

2. Питхон

Питхон је све на једном месту. Постоји Питхон оквир за готово све, од веб апликација до анализе података. Заправо, ВордСтреам је написан на Питхону! Ти си најбољи друг. Питхон се често најављује као програмски језик који се најлакше учи, с његовом једноставном и директном синтаксом. Питхон је порастао на популарности због Гоогле-овог улагања у њега током протекле деценије (заправо, једна недавна студија показала је да је Питхон најчешће програмски језик који се учи у америчким школама). Остале апликације направљене помоћу Питхона укључују Пинтерест и Инстаграм.

Напомена уредника: Тражите ли развој мобилних апликација за своју компанију? Ако желите информације које ће вам помоћи да одаберете ону која вам одговара, користите упитник у наставку да би вам наш партнер, БуиерЗоне, пружио информације бесплатно:

3. Ц.

Да сте видели Ц на извештају, били бисте прилично прљави. Можда и помало збуњен (да ли је то заправо Б-?). Међутим, Ц није бизарно лоша оцена као што се чини. Често је то први програмски језик који се предаје на факултету (па, то је било за мене пре 10 година). Мислио сам да је то леп језик „између“ јер је објектно оријентисан, а да не мора бити фанатичан према њему. Такође је био довољно низак да буде близу хардвера, али не толико низак да бисте морали све да радите ручно. Будући да постоји толико много Ц компајлера, можете писати ствари на Ц и покретати их било где.

4. Руби

Руби (познат и као Руби он Раилс) је главни добављач веб апликација. Руби је популаран због лакоће учења (врло је једноставно) и снаге. Знање о рубију је данас веома тражено!

5. ЈаваСцрипт

ЈаваСцрипт (који збуњујуће уопште није повезан са Јавом) је још један омиљени програмски језик јер је тако свеприсутан на мрежи - у основи је свуда. ЈаваСцрипт омогућава програмерима да додају интерактивне елементе на своју веб страницу, а његово присуство се осећа на Интернету. У програму ВордСтреам користимо ЈаваСцрипт библиотеку под називом ЈКуери да наш ЈаваСцрипт рад буде још лакши.

6Ц #

Ц # (изговара се оштрим Ц, не Ц-хасхтаг за ваше фанове Твиттера ) је језик који се користи за развој Мицрософт апликација. Ц # је синтаксички готово идентичан Јава-и. Провео сам много времена тренирајући са Ц #, али ако се добро сналазите на Јави, вероватно ћете лако прећи на Ц #. Ако желите да радите на Мицрософт апликацијама, Ц # је прави пут. Ц # отвара пуно Виндовс (хар-хар).

Барри Манилов нето вредност 2015

7. ПХП

ПХП (што је скраћеница од Хипертект Препроцессор, ако желите да знате) се често користи заједно са динамичким веб локацијама и развојем апликација које теже подацима. Пружа тону енергије и главно је срце чудовишних веб локација као што су ВордПресс и Фацебоок. Оно што је заиста кул у вези са ПХП-ом је да је то језик отвореног кода, тако да постоји мноштво бесплатних унапред изграђених модула које можете зграбити и модификовати да бисте добили своје идеалне резултате. ПХП је такође на лаганом крају спектра учења, једноставно захтевајући да уградите код у ХТМЛ. ПХП је језик који морају да науче за амбициозне веб програмере.

Бруно Марс и Џесика Кабан

8. Циљ-Ц

Објецтиве-Ц је програмски језик који стоји иза иОС апликација. Аппле-ов нови језик Свифт расте у рангу, али Објецтиве-Ц је и даље препоручљива полазна тачка за оне који желе да праве Апплеове апликације за иПхоне и иПад. Следећа станица - иОС Апп Сторе!

9. СКЛ

СКЛ је језик упита базе података (СКЛ је скраћеница од Струцтуред Куери Лангуаге) који је идеалан када се говори о великим подацима. СКЛ вам омогућава да извучете корисне податке из масивних база података. Готово свака апликација има позадинску базу података, а СКЛ је језик који вам помаже у интеракцији са тим слатким подацима. Што се тиче развоја софтвера, СКЛ се никада не користи сам - већ радије позивате СКЛ из неког другог знања о програмирању и склопили сте лепу понуду за пакет.

10. Ц.

Ц је претходник сложенијих програмских језика као што су Јава и Ц #. Ц је најбољи када желите да радите мало и када се бавите апликацијама нижег нивоа. Широко се користи за уграђене системе попут фирмвера вашег телевизора или оперативног система авиона, као и за рачунарске оперативне системе попут Виндовс-а. За мене лично, Ц је био више академски језик. Било је лепо научити како писати језгро још на факултету и стекли сте чвршће разумевање како новији језици функционишу испод покривача, али ретко је да већина програмера апликација икада мора ово да користи данас.

Ето вам - краљевски језици кодирања. Који је ваш програмски језик који сте изабрали и зашто? Ако сте почетник који жели да зарони у кодирање, погледајте их девет места на Интернету где можете научити да кодирате (бесплатно)! Зачас ћете постати мајстор кода.

Напомена уредника: Тражите ли развој мобилних апликација за своју компанију? Ако желите информације које ће вам помоћи да одаберете ону која вам одговара, користите упитник у наставку да би вам наш партнер, БуиерЗоне, пружио информације бесплатно:

Објављивање у уредништву: Инц. пише о производима и услугама у овом и другим чланцима. Ови чланци су уреднички независни - то значи да уредници и извештачи истражују и пишу о овим производима без икаквог утицаја било ког одељења за маркетинг или продају. Другим речима, нико не говори нашим извештачима или уредницима шта да напишу или да у чланак укључе било какве позитивне или негативне информације о овим производима или услугама. Садржај чланка у потпуности је на дискреционом праву репортера и уредника. Приметићете, међутим, да понекад у чланке уврштавамо везе до ових производа и услуга. Када читаоци кликну на ове везе и купе ове производе или услуге, Инц може добити накнаду. Овај модел оглашавања заснован на е-трговини - као и сваки други оглас на нашим страницама чланака - нема утицаја на нашу уредничку покривеност. Извештачи и уредници не додају те везе нити ће њима управљати. Овај модел оглашавања, као и други које видите на Инц, подржава независно новинарство које пронађете на овој веб локацији.